Fregola Sarda Risottata con Gambero Rosso, Bisque, Burrata e Limone (Italian Sardinian Fregola with Red Prawns, Bisque, Burrata and Lemon)
Italian Sardinian Fregola with Red Prawns, Bisque, Burrata and Lemon Story of the Dish Fregola is one of Sardinia’s most distinctive pasta traditions, toasted into tiny granules that absorb broth while retaining a pleasantly firm texture. In this restaurant-style version, the fregola is cooked risotto-style so the bisque and starch build a glossy sauce around each grain, while red prawns, burrata and lemon create a balance of sweetness, salinity, richness and freshness.
